Debra Messing is the cover girl for Shape magazine’s January 2009 issue. Inside the issue she talks about how she stuggled to loose her baby weight after she had her son, Roman, in 2004.

“It was written about in the tabloids a lot. On one page it showed all the actresses who got skinny in six weeks or less, and on the other page was me! I was so depressed and frustrated.”

Debra tried using a personal trainer but said it was was too exhausting being a new mom and constantly working out. So instead she cut back on what she was eating and eased up on the personal trainer. Now after three years and 42 pounds later, she has pre-baby figure back.

“Ultimately I’m very proud of how I dropped the weight because I think it was the healthy approach. I’ve finally taken ownership of my body.”
